NestAway: Madison Media bags media mandate
MUMBAI: Madison Media Omega, a part of Madison Media Group, has bagged the media mandate for Bangalore-based NestAway, a leader in managed home rentals.
NestAway Technologies CMO Rishi Dogra said they look forward to a great partnership and some iconic work with Madison AOR. Madison Media & OOH group CEO Vikram Sakhuja said Nestaway was bringing a revolution to India in providing rooms on lease to the young urban Indian workforce working away from home.
NestAway has operations in Bangalore, Delhi NCR, Hyderabad, Pune and Mumbai with over 25,000 tenants and 7,000 owners.
Madison Media has been in the news recently for winning the TV Media Agency of the Year Award for the second consecutive year. It is India’s foremost media agency handling media planning and buying for blue chip clients including Godrej, ITC, Marico, Snapdeal, McDonald’s, TVS, Raymond, Piramal Healthcare, Levis, SpiceJet and Domino’s, among other.

Havas Media Network India bags integrated media mandate for Aakash Educational Services Limited
PivotRoots and Arena Media to drive 360° strategy for student outreach
NEW DELHI: Havas Media Network India has secured the integrated media mandate for Aakash Educational Services Limited, following a competitive multi-agency pitch, signalling a fresh push by the education major to sharpen its reach among students nationwide.
The mandate will be jointly handled by PivotRoots and Arena Media, both part of the Havas network. Together, they will roll out a full-spectrum media strategy designed to boost AESL’s visibility across digital and traditional platforms.

Under the arrangement, PivotRoots will spearhead digital and performance marketing, covering social media, influencer collaborations and data-led optimisation. Meanwhile, Arena Media will focus on traditional channels including print, television, radio, cinema and outdoor advertising, ensuring consistent messaging across touchpoints.

With a strong legacy in coaching for medical and engineering entrance exams, AESL is now doubling down on integrated media to stay ahead in a crowded, fast-evolving education market.
